Yancheng making “green generators” with “green electricity”

By Yao Xueqing, People’s Daily
As the sea breeze rushes toward a wind farm on the shores of the Yellow Sea, at a speed of 7.6 meters per second, the blades of towering wind turbines start spinning.
These turbines convert mechanical energy into electrical energy, and in an instant, the “green electricity” is transmitted through undersea cables to the land, where it is fed into the power grid.
Over 70 kilometers away from the wind farm, machines in a turbine general assembly factory are running tirelessly, powered by the “green electricity” from the sea. Nacelles and hubs are assembled here and then transported offshore to join with blades and towers to form gigantic “windmills.”
Yancheng, located on the coast of east China’s Jiangsu province, boasts the country’s largest offshore wind power industrial cluster and a huge capacity of offshore wind power. It has developed a comprehensive offshore wind power industrial chain that integrates research and design, equipment manufacturing, resource development, and operational services. It is using “green electricity” to produce “green generators.”
In a lab in the general assembly factory of Goldwind Science and Technology Co., Ltd. in Dafeng Economic Development Zone, Yancheng, a prototype of a 10 MW wind turbine was being tested, with real-time data flashing on a large screen.
“Research and design, as well as prototype testing, are the starting point for wind turbine manufacturing,” said Lu Jinhong, deputy director of the lab.
According to him, the company would first collaborate with suppliers to produce a prototype based on blueprints, and then send it to the laboratory and a test field for hundreds of integrated tests. After third-party certification, the prototype then enters mass production. The entire process takes about a year.
The general assembly factory of Goldwind Science and Technology Co., Ltd. primarily assembles the structural components of nacelles and hubs. As a facility that started with producing 2 MW offshore wind turbines, it is now able to manufacture turbines up to 11 MW, with an annual production capacity exceeding 1,200 units, 30 percent of which are exported.
Deputy general manager Ning Haifeng attributes the company’s growth to the efforts made by the local industry to strengthen and extend the industrial chain.
A wind turbine comprises a nacelle, a hub, blades, and a tower. It has thousands of components manufactured by over 300 first-tier suppliers.
Most of the large components can be sourced in Dafeng Economic Development Zone, while key parts are available from suppliers in Yancheng. About 95 percent of all components can be found in Jiangsu province, where a supply chain that enables delivery within three hours is developed.
In recent years, Yancheng has gathered 41 enterprises above the designated size, building the largest offshore wind power industrial cluster in the country, with the total production capacity accounting for approximately 40 percent of the national output.
Yancheng boasts a coastline of 582 kilometers, with an average annual wind speed of 7.6 meters per second at a height of 100 meters above the sea level, and annual full-load hours exceeding 3,000.
Since 2016, Yancheng has established 23 offshore wind farms, with a total installed capacity of over 5.54 million kW, accounting for 46.9 percent of Jiangsu province’s total and 14.9 percent of the national total.
In the city’s Binhai county, 75 virtual wind turbines were displayed on a large screen at the central control center of a smart wind farm. Real-time parameters, such as wind speed and rotation speed, would be revealed with just a click on any of these virtual turbines.
“To make the turbines turn, we first need to know where the wind is coming from,” said Yang Rong, deputy general manager of the Jiangsu Offshore Wind Power Company, State Power Investment Corporation.
Each turbine’s nacelle is equipped with a yaw system that can accurately predict wind direction and speed each hour, helping adjust the turbine’s orientation – similar to how sunflowers always face the sun – to maximize their exposure to the wind.
Yang told People’s Daily that the blades can rotate at a maximum speed of 12 revolutions per minute. It is seemingly slow, but given their length of about 100 meters, the tips can reach speeds of up to 300 kilometers per hour. The blades drive the gearbox to rotate at 1,600 revolutions per minute, enabling the conversion of wind energy into electrical energy through electromagnetic induction in the machine.
In 2023, Yancheng’s offshore wind farms generated 14.807 billion kWh of “green electricity,” all of which was integrated into the power grid. Of this, 12.16 billion kWh was consumed locally, while the remainder was transmitted to other regions.
The three offshore wind farms in Binhai county have a total installed capacity of more than 1.1 million kW, generating 3.079 billion kWh of electricity annually, which accounts for 95.6 percent of the county’s total electricity consumption. In Dafeng, this figure stands at 70.24 percent. It means that most of the electricity used in the production of wind turbines by companies like Goldwind comes from the turbines themselves.
Today, it’s becoming a reality that wind turbines are generating electricity, and that same electricity is being used to produce more turbines.

Trump begins mass layoffs at Voice of America

The Trump administration has initiated sweeping layoffs at Voice of America (VOA) and other U.S.-funded international broadcasters, effectively dismantling institutions long seen as critical for American influence abroad.
On Sunday, contractors working for VOA received an email notification that their employment would be terminated by the end of March. “You must cease all work immediately and are not permitted to access any agency buildings or systems,” the email read, according to multiple staff members who confirmed the development.
The move, which comes just a day after all employees were placed on administrative leave, disproportionately affects non-English-language services, where contractors make up a significant portion of the workforce. Many of these contractors are not U.S. citizens and may now face visa issues, further complicating their status in the country.
While most full-time staff remain employed for now, they have been told not to work, leaving VOA and its sister organizations in a state of uncertainty. Some services, unable to produce new programming, have resorted to playing music.
VOA, founded during World War II, has been a critical tool for U.S. public diplomacy, broadcasting in 49 languages to audiences in countries where press freedom is restricted. However, President Trump signed an executive order on Friday targeting its parent organization, the U.S. Agency for Global Media (USAGM), as part of broader federal budget cuts.
The cuts extend beyond VOA, affecting other U.S.-funded media entities such as Radio Free Europe/Radio Liberty, Radio Free Asia, Radio Farda (which broadcasts in Persian to Iran), and Alhurra, an Arabic-language network launched after the 2003 Iraq invasion. The administration argues that taxpayers should not fund what it calls “radical propaganda,” despite VOA’s longstanding editorial independence.
Liam Scott, a VOA journalist covering press freedom and disinformation, expressed concern over the decision. “I’ve covered press freedom for a long time, and I’ve never seen something like what’s happened in the U.S. over the past couple of months,” he wrote on social media.
The move has drawn international attention, particularly from China and Russia, which have been expanding their own state-funded media efforts. The Chinese state-run *Global Times* reacted with an editorial declaring that “the monopoly of information held by traditional Western media is being shattered.”
Trump’s administration has pursued aggressive cuts across federal agencies, including eliminating most foreign aid and significantly reducing the Department of Education. With input from tech billionaire Elon Musk, Trump has focused on reducing government size to facilitate tax cuts.
As the global media landscape shifts, the dismantling of U.S.-funded broadcasters leaves a vacuum that could be filled by rival state-controlled networks. Whether Congress or legal challenges will intervene remains to be seen, but for now, the future of America’s international broadcasting efforts hangs in the balance.

Judge blocks Trump from deporting non-citizens using wartime law

A federal judge has temporarily halted the Trump administration’s attempt to deport migrants allegedly linked to the Venezuelan gang Tren de Aragua under a wartime law.
US District Judge James Boasberg issued a restraining order preventing the administration from using the Alien Enemies Act of 1798 to expel undocumented migrants accused of gang ties. The order initially protected five individuals challenging the deportation but was later expanded to all affected noncitizens in US custody.
Boasberg also directed that any planes carrying these migrants be returned to the United States. “Any plane containing these folks that is going to take off or is in the air needs to be returned,” he ruled. The restraining order will remain in effect for 14 days or until further court action.
The Trump administration invoked the Alien Enemies Act, citing Tren de Aragua as a terrorist organization that has “unlawfully infiltrated the United States” and is engaging in hostile actions. However, civil rights groups, including the ACLU, argue that the gang’s activities do not meet the legal definition of an invasion.
The Justice Department has appealed the ruling, while the case continues in court.

China’s new chapter in global innovation

By Gu Yekai, Liu Yiqing, People’s Daily
At a smart construction project site managed by China State Construction Engineering Corporation, a quiet technological revolution is underway. Amid cranes and concrete, engineers are deploying advanced artificial intelligence (AI) systems that could fundamentally reshape the construction industry.
Li Fengjian, an AI specialistwith Xianyuan Technology, detailed how the company’s latest intelligent system – built on a large model – adapts to complex construction environments.”Engineering machinery equipped with intelligent agents can adjust its operations automatically in response to weather conditions,” Li explained, adding that a spatiotemporal sensing network further enhances the system, providing real-time tracking of both personnel and materials throughout the construction site.
In February this year, Xianyuan Technology rapidly integrated its self-developed model with DeepSeek-R1, effectively blending a general-purpose framework with industry-specific models. This integration, Li noted, has produced a solution capable of delivering expert-level performance in challenging, dynamic environments. The firm is based in the Shanghai Foundation Model Innovation Center, aburgeoning AI incubator that now hosts over 200 innovative enterprises.
China’s technological transformation extends well beyond the construction sector. Overthe past three decades, the country has evolved from its initial forays into internet connectivity to becoming a key player in global digital innovation.
Here, a steady stream of technological innovations are emerging, from the early days of emails and web browsing to the cutting-edge technologies represented by DeepSeek and the dynamic evolution of social media.
Wu Jianping, an academician at the Chinese Academy of Engineering and headof the Zhongguancun Laboratory, pointed out that while China had introduced only one internet standard before 2005, it now contributes to over 200 worldwide. Such strides illustrate the country’s concerted push toward high-level technological self-reliance – a journey marked by both persistence and determination.
Beyond the digital realm, China is makingsignificant inroads in aerospace, new energy, and other high-tech sectors. It has transitioned from being a follower to standing shoulder-to-shoulder with global leaders, and in some areas, even taking the lead. Wu attributed these achievements to a dynamic ecosystem of policy reforms and talent cultivation that encourages creativity and technical expertise at every level.
Amid intensifying international competition, collaborative research and the integration of new technologies with traditional industries are central to China’s high-quality economic development.
Mei Linhai, a researcher at China’s State Key Laboratory of Cognitive Intelligence, remarked that the age of AI calls for continuous exploration. “In this era, everyone is an innovator. Only by persistently pushing the boundaries can we remain at the forefront of both technological and industrial development,” Mei observed.
In the field of general-purpose AI, Mei emphasized that independent innovation is paramount. He advocates for a self-driven industrial ecosystem that leveragesbreakthrough technologies to boost productivity and unlock new possibilities, Mei said.
